EURUSD Technicals for 23-24 july 2009
Thursday, July 23rd, 2009EURUSD
On the monthly chart, the EURO is just above a monthly 23.6% Fibonacci level. A close above 1.42 at the end of the month might keep the EURO rising higher, towards 1.47. The Weekly chart displays a trendline resistance and a supply area at 1.4330 – 1.4360. A break above that would be a confirmation that the uptrend will continue towards 1.47, but I personally favour a fade back down.
On the medium term, we have a daily TL (trendline) resistance in confluence with 1.4331 resistance level, which should provide a nice fade when it gets there. A break under 1.4155 (23.6% daily Fib level) would be a confirmation that the pair will trade lower towards 1.3800 (the bottom of a big daily range).
The 4 hour chart looks quite choppy, showing that bulls are losing strength and there is a lot of indecision in the market. A break below 1.4200 H4 23.6% Fib level and TL support will give confirmation that the bears are in control.
In the 1 hour chart, we’re still trending up, but we’re now inside a nice ranging channel. Price could not stay above the range and it continues to get sucked in, giving signals of reversal. A break below 1.4180 could be a good signal to short the market. 1.4145 is also a critical level though and that will be our final confirmation that the market is reversing and I would go short with tight stops until 1.4145 gets broken.
Overall, I am bearish on EURUSD in the following days and the following week, considering the pair is highly overbought and has made significant rallies. A correction is certainly due. As a trader, though, you need to be prepared for any possibility, so with a break above 1.4250 and if the price starts using it as support, I would go long.
